How long have The Eagles been together as a band?

The Eagles formed in 1971, meaning they have been a prominent force in music for over five decades. Despite periods of hiatus and member changes, the core members have maintained their artistic collaboration. Their incredible longevity is a rare feat in the music industry.

Did Glenn Frey's son join The Eagles?

Yes, Deacon Frey, son of the late co-founder Glenn Frey, has joined The Eagles for tours. He beautifully performs many of his father's vocal parts, honoring his legacy. This inclusion ensures a heartfelt continuity for both the band and their devoted fanbase.

What are The Eagles' most famous songs?

Beyond "Hotel California," The Eagles boast an impressive catalog of famous songs. Hits like "Take It Easy," "Desperado," "One of These Nights," and "Take It to the Limit" are iconic. These tracks continue to define their classic rock sound and enduring appeal.

Are all the original Eagles members still alive?

Sadly, not all original members of The Eagles are still alive. Glenn Frey passed away in 2016, and Randy Meisner in 2023. Don Henley, Joe Walsh, and Timothy B. Schmit, however, continue to carry the band's legacy forward with passion and dedication.

The Enduring Legacy of The Eagles

The Eagles formed in Los Angeles during 1971, quickly redefining the captivating sound of country rock. Their harmonious vocals and intricate guitar work captured hearts. They soon became one of the best-selling musical acts globally. Their distinct sound became instantly recognizable.

Who are the Key Members of The Eagles?

The classic lineup included Glenn Frey, Don Henley, Joe Walsh, and Timothy B. Schmit. Their combined artistic talents created a truly unique and unforgettable sound. Each member brought distinct artistry and songwriting prowess to the group. This collaboration forged their legendary status.

Eagles Career Breakthroughs and Iconic Albums

Their 1972 debut album, titled "Eagles," launched their meteoric rise to international fame. Hits like "Take It Easy" became instant classics, defining a vibrant generation. The band quickly established its signature, genre-bending sound. This marked the beginning of their illustrious career.

The Phenomenon of Hotel California

Released in 1976, "Hotel California" solidified their superstar status forever. This album stands as a cornerstone of rock history, selling millions worldwide. Its title track remains an evocative anthem for many music lovers. It is truly an unforgettable masterpiece.

Quick Facts About The Eagles:

  • Formation Year: 1971 in Los Angeles, California, shaping music history.
  • Primary Genre: Rock, Country Rock, Soft Rock, a unique blend of sounds.
  • Key Members (Classic Era): Glenn Frey, Don Henley, Joe Walsh, Timothy B. Schmit, Randy Meisner, Bernie Leadon, all legendary.
  • Major Achievements: Six Grammy Awards, five American Music Awards, in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1998, a true honor.

Who are the current members of The Eagles band?

As of 2026, The Eagles largely consist of Don Henley, Joe Walsh, and Timothy B. Schmit, the core trio. Vince Gill and Deacon Frey, son of the late Glenn Frey, often join them on tour. This ensures their iconic sound continues for loyal fans globally.

Are The Eagles still touring in 2026?

Yes, The Eagles are indeed still actively touring in 2026, continuing their highly popular concert series. They regularly announce dates across North America and beyond, thrilling audiences. Fans eagerly anticipate these legendary live performances annually, a true highlight.

What is the biggest hit song by The Eagles?

"Hotel California" is widely considered The Eagles' biggest and most iconic hit song of all time. Its complex narrative and memorable guitar solo made it a cultural phenomenon. This powerful track remains a staple of classic rock radio everywhere.

How many albums have The Eagles released?

The Eagles have released seven studio albums during their storied and illustrious career. Their comprehensive discography also includes numerous live albums and compilations. Each release contributed significantly to their global success and lasting musical legacy.

What genre of music do The Eagles play?

The Eagles primarily play a unique blend of rock, country rock, and soft rock genres. Their distinctive sound incorporates elements from folk and bluegrass, creating a truly unique musical style. This genre-bending approach appealed widely to a broad audience.
